港股异动丨乳制品股拉升 中国圣牧涨超9% 行业受益政策利好
Ge Long Hui· 2025-08-12 02:04
Group 1 - The Hong Kong dairy stocks experienced a significant rise, with Australia Asia Group increasing over 13%, China Shengmu up over 9%, Modern Dairy and Yurun Dairy rising nearly 8%, and Original Ecology Dairy up 4% [1] - The implementation of the "Childcare Subsidy System" starting January 1, 2025, will provide a subsidy of 3,600 yuan per child per year for families with children under three years old, which is expected to lower family costs and stimulate birth rates and consumption in infant families, particularly in lower-tier cities [1] - This policy is projected to benefit over 20 million families with infants, potentially driving demand for dairy products, especially infant formula [1] Group 2 - Huatai Securities reports that the Chinese dairy industry is undergoing a strategic transformation from "scale expansion" to "value enhancement," driven by global supply chain adjustments and consumption upgrades [1] - Solid dairy products like cheese and butter are becoming key drivers for innovation in the catering industry and the development of healthy food due to their high nutritional value and versatility [1] - The B-end dairy product market is estimated to exceed 40 billion yuan by 2024, with projections for the market size to reach 70.3 billion yuan by 2028, corresponding to a CAGR of 14.3% from 2025 to 2028 [1]

优然牧业万得(Wind)ESG评级实现两连跳,跃升至AA级
Zhong Jin Zai Xian· 2025-08-11 02:05
Core Viewpoint - Yuran Agriculture has achieved a significant improvement in its ESG rating, now reaching AA level, reflecting its strong performance in sustainable development and recognition in the capital market [1][3]. Group 1: ESG Rating and Recognition - Yuran Agriculture's ESG rating has jumped to AA level, marking its second consecutive improvement [1]. - The company has been included in the "S&P Sustainability Yearbook (China Edition)" for two consecutive years, ranking among the top 10% of Chinese companies in the S&P Global CSA 2024 scoring [1]. - The ratings from both international and domestic authoritative institutions demonstrate Yuran Agriculture's industry-leading ESG performance [1][3]. Group 2: Environmental Initiatives - Yuran Agriculture integrates green and low-carbon strategies into its core business operations, setting a goal to achieve carbon peak by 2030 and carbon neutrality by 2050 [5]. - The company has implemented various green energy technologies, including AI spraying, "pasture-solar complementary" systems, and biogas power generation [5]. - Yuran Agriculture has introduced electric milk transport vehicles and established several low-carbon facilities, including a zero-carbon feed factory and a low-carbon dairy farming demonstration farm [5]. Group 3: Social Responsibility - The company prioritizes its employees as core assets, fostering a supportive workplace environment through various initiatives [9]. - Yuran Agriculture promotes local employment for farmers and has developed a cooperative model with surrounding farmers, enhancing the scale of forage planting [9]. - The innovative "straw-to-milk" program has helped local farmers increase their income, benefiting around 300,000 farmers [9]. Group 4: Governance and Risk Management - Yuran Agriculture emphasizes compliance and risk management, continuously improving its governance structure and internal controls [12]. - The company has integrated ESG risks into its overall risk management framework, ensuring robust operational stability [12]. - Over the past three years, Yuran Agriculture's total revenue has increased from 18.051 billion to 20.096 billion yuan, reflecting an 11.3% growth [12].

牧业:供给去化,改善可期
2025-08-05 03:20
Summary of Conference Call Notes Industry Overview - The dairy industry is characterized by its cyclical nature, influenced by the growth cycle of cattle, which takes approximately 13 months from calf to mature cow [1] - The industry has become increasingly large-scale since 2008, driven by food safety incidents and environmental regulations, leading to a consolidation of farms [2] - As of 2020, leading farms accounted for 43% of the market, although the overall competition remains fragmented with top companies holding less than 4% market share [2] Supply and Demand Analysis - Milk price fluctuations are influenced by both supply and demand factors [3] - Supply factors include the price of imported milk powder, which serves as a substitute for fresh milk when prices are lower abroad [3] - Demand factors are driven by population growth and per capita dairy consumption, which is affected by income levels and health awareness [5] - Feed costs constitute about 70% of the raw milk sales cost, making it a significant factor in dairy farming profitability [5] Historical Price Cycles - The industry has experienced three major cycles from 2008 to present: - **2008-2013**: Milk prices fell due to the melamine scandal, leading to reduced demand [6] - **2013-2018**: Prices rose due to supply constraints from disease outbreaks and rising feed costs, followed by a decline due to increased imports [7] - **2019-Present**: Prices have been rising due to supply reductions from farm exits and supportive policies, although a recent oversupply has led to price declines starting in 2021 [9] Current Market Conditions - Current milk prices are around 3203, showing a slight decline from the previous week [9] - The industry is in a phase of bottoming out, with many farms facing losses due to falling prices and rising feed costs [10] - Factors such as rising beef prices and seasonal procurement pressures are expected to increase financial strain on smaller farms [11] Future Outlook - The second half of the year may see a balance between supply and demand, aided by government subsidies and new standards reducing reliance on imported milk powder [12] - Companies like YouRan are expected to benefit from a rebound in milk prices, with potential profit increases linked to higher proportions of premium milk sales [13] - The integration of supply chains and cost management strategies are expected to enhance profitability for leading firms [17] Company-Specific Insights - YouRan's revenue is significantly supported by stable demand from major customers like Yili, which accounts for 95% of its raw milk income [16] - The company has a diversified product range, including organic and premium milk, which helps mitigate risks associated with falling milk prices [14] - The overall industry outlook suggests that leading companies will benefit from cost reductions and a potential rebound in milk prices, with historical price cycles indicating a strong likelihood of recovery [23][24] Conclusion - The dairy industry is currently navigating a challenging environment with fluctuating prices and rising costs, but there are signs of potential recovery driven by policy support and market adjustments. Leading companies are well-positioned to capitalize on these changes through strategic management and product differentiation.
